[Powered by Google Translate] David DICIURCIO: Kaya sabihin makipag-usap ng kaunti tungkol sa cryptography. Cryptography ang agham ng pag-encode at nagde-decode impormasyon. Kasanayan ay ginagamit para sa mga siglo, mula sa pagpapadala sa lihim mensahe sa militar generals o pinapanatili ang iyong password safe kapag ikaw mag-log in sa Facebook o Google. Isang paraan ng pag-encrypt, o ang pag-encode ng impormasyon, ay Caesar cipher, pinangalanan pagkatapos ng Julius Caesar. Caesar cipher ay gumagana sa pamamagitan ng pagkuha ng isang serye ng mga titik at substituting bawat sulat na may isa pang liham takdang bilang ng mga posisyon pababa sa alpabeto. Kapag cipher umabot sa sulat Z, isang key ng isa ay loop sa plain text bumalik sa A. Kaya sabihin magsimula sa ilang mga simpleng halimbawa. Sabihin nating, ang titik A, at nagsusumikap kami na may isang key ng isang. Ng A shift sa isang B. Ipagpalagay natin na ang aming key tatlong. Pagkatapos namin ang aming A shift tatlong mga posisyon down ang alpabeto sa ang sulat D. Kaya sabihin nating namin magsimula sa pusa salita, at nagsusumikap kami na may isang key ng limang. C nagtatapos up paglilipat sa isang H, ang A nagtatapos up paglilipat sa isang F, at T nagiging isang Y. At ito ang aming pag-encrypt, hfy. Ngayon sabihin subukan ang isang bahagyang mas mahirap na halimbawa, ang isang bagay na nangangailangan Z sa A looping. Ipagpalagay natin na kami ay ibinigay ang salita ng computer at nagsusumikap kami na may isang key ng pitong. Inaasahan naming sa ang unang titik, isang C, at shift namin ito pitong posisyon sa alpabeto ang titik J. Ginagawa namin ang parehong na may O, at napupunta sa isang V. At pagkatapos P sumusunod suit may T at W. Ngayon, U aming unang espesyal na kaso sa aming pag-encrypt. Nangangailangan ng Z sa A looping. Iyon ay isang paraan ng sinasabi na sabay-sabay namin maabot ang sulat Z, pumunta kami pabalik sa sulat A. Kaya U nagtatapos up ng pagpunta sa ang titik B, at T nagtatapos up ng pagpunta sa sulat A. At R, tapusin ito, at dito namin sa aming pag-encrypt, jvtwbaly. Upang ilipat pabalik sa aming mga orihinal na teksto, kailangan lamang namin upang ilipat ang aming cipher teksto 26 minus 7 posisyon, o 19 posisyon, at kami ay hindi bumalik sa simula. Sa kasamaang palad, Caesar cipher ay hindi ang pinaka-secure na paraan ng pag-encrypt bilang exemplified sa pamamagitan ng simple. May lamang 26 posibleng nagbabago, 0 sa pamamagitan ng 25, kung saan ang isa ay i-decrypt ang cipher teksto pabalik sa orihinal nitong plain text. Nais ito ay medyo madali para sa isang tao, pabayaan mag-isa machine, upang i-decrypt teksto ciphered may Caesar shift. Caesar shift ngunit isang paraan ng pag-encrypt, at kung madalas inkorporada bilang isang hakbang sa mas kumplikadong ciphers tulad ng Vigenere cipher. Ngunit higit pa sa na sa ibang oras. Well, na lahat, at salamat para sa panonood.